NATO STANAG 4694 Rail The nine slot Picatinny rail allows the user to upgrade his AK rifle with various aiming devices or accessories. Adjustment Screws Adjust the angle of the mount to align it with the point of bullet impact. Shaped Contour The design fits to the curve on the receiver cover and even allows to dissable the rifle without dismounting the AK RSM. Emergency Sight Even with an optical device mounted the sight can be used as a backup. Compatibility: AK-47, AKM, RPK, AK-74 and all variants with the original Mauser-type adjustable rear sight Installation: Dismount the existing rear sight and leaf spring. Put the AK RSM into the guidance on the rear sight base and align both holes. Punch the included roll pin into the bore so it is flush with both sides. Insert the big set screw on top into the middle thread on the rail and tighten it until the emergency sight aims to the point of impact. Finally insert both small set screws into the forward threads and tighten them stoutly. Warning: Torque for setscrew max. 3 NM
